The influence of Schiff base inclusion complexes with β-cyclodextrine on antibiotic production by Streptomyces hygroscopicus CH-7
A media consisting of isatin-Schiff bases and its inclusion complexes with ?-cyclodextrine was developed to maximize the production of antibiotics Hexaene H-85 and Azalomycine ? by Streptomyces hygroscopicus CH-7. The media with ?-cyclodextrine inclusion complex of isatin-3-thiosemicarbazone resulted in the maximum antibiotics concentration of 493 ?g/cm3 for Hexaene H-85 and 191 ?g/cm3 for Azalomycine B. The production of Hexaene H-85 and Azalomycine is higher when ?-cyclodextrine complex is added as a nitrogen source, comparing to pure isatin-Schiff base. The maximum concentration of hexaene H-85 in medium with inclusion complex of isatin-Schiff base is 1.4-2.3 times higher than the basal medium. The maximum production of Azalomycine is 2.1-3.4 times higher in media with inclusion complex of Schiff base. During the fermentation process, the nutrient media with ?-cyclodextrine inclusion complexes with isatin-Schiff bases affect the strain morphology, since it is in the form of compact pellets, which are formed from short and long, branched filaments
